They have been called loud, infectious, absurdly rebellious, and insanely talented. They are The Frights and they are hitting the road in 2024 in support of their fifth studio album, “Gallows Humour.”
Formed in Poway in 2012, the band has had its ebbs and flows, but with renewed energy The Frights have delivered yet again with a sound that puts a smile on the faces of all their fans worldwide.

Mixing a perfect blend of alt rock, surf, and garage power-pop punk, The Frights consists of Mikey Carnevale (vocals and rhythm guitar), Richard Dotson (bass), Jordan Clark (guitar), and Marc Finn (drums).
With a dynamic catalog and displaying infectious humor, all while providing solid sonic grooves of ear candy, the band first landed on our radar with their sophomore album, “You Are Going to Hate This,” home to their hit single, “Kids.”
That song took off like wildfire with the support of iconic alternative stations KROQ in Los Angels, 91X in San Diego, and Live105 in San Francisco playing them on regular rotation.
Since then, they have had a steady stream of hits their fans have enjoyed, and the future is now for Poway’s favorite power-pop-punk sons. Following up on their 2022 success, they are ready to hit the road with “Gallows Humour.”
The new album includes singles that hit the right chords with their legions of fans, specifically “I’m a Beatle” and “Boy.”
“Tungs,” “Afraid of the Dark,” “Tongues,” “C+C,” and “Let The Kids Dance” are just some of the tunes that make their fans shake their groove thing at a Frights show.
The Frights are ready to take over our 2024 as they hop on the road and entertain us all over again. They are touring with the support of Mustard Service. Locally, you can catch them March 2nd at The Fox Theater in Pomona.
